In 1928 he was already a recognized architect and was invited to the International Congress of Modern Architecture, the most important architecture conference at the time, in which famous architects like Le Corbusier took part. However, in the late 1920's, he was commissioned important projects for the Public Library of Viipuri and the Paimio Sanatorium and soon made a shift from classicism into modern architecture, starting to develop his own interpretation of modernism, focusing on local materials and functionality. Aalto's experiences in furniture design started early in his career, when he created the furniture for the Paimio Sanatorium and ever since, he continued to explore furniture design of and other objects, often created to complement his architectonic ideas. Among the places he lived in was Boston (MA, USA), where he worked as a professor at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) and designed the famous Baker Dormitory.
